PHP 如何知道何时在单词和括号之间放置空格


PHP How To Know When To Put A Space Between A Word And Parentheses

我被建议在foreach和(等东西之间放一个空格。 我的理解是,它有助于区分功能和其他一切。

我只是在使用一个数组,注意到你应该unset($value). 我抬头看了看unset,这是一个结构。 foreach也是一种构造。 然后我看了看,array也是一个结构。 不过,似乎没有人会用unsetarray放置一个空格。

你怎么知道什么时候放一个空间,什么时候不放一个空间? 我使用 Adobe Dreamweaver,所以我养成了一个习惯,就是在每个绿色的 php 单词后面加一个空格(如 include_once )。

编辑。。。

它可能与关键字 http://php.net/manual/en/reserved.keywords.php 有关。 我注意到foreach是一个关键字,但array()也是一个关键字。

php 有许多不同的编码约定。Zend 标准似乎与我看到的大多数代码非常接近:http://framework.zend.com/manual/en/coding-standard.html

无论如何,可能是控制结构关键字之后的空格

做你作为一个更舒服,但唯一的办法。 然而 PHP 编码标准